Cat bite wound swollen and seeping a week later. Is it an abscess?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

Pet's info: Cat | Ragdoll | Female | spayed | 13 years and 5 months old | 5 lbs

My cat has a bite Mark I didn't see until a week later...it is swollen and seeping...

This is an abscess, which is an infected pocket underneath the skin. Because it is underneath you have to treat this with oral antibiotics. I recommend taking Sara in to your vet for a prescription oral antibiotic or injectable antibiotic to help clear this infection.
